Ingredients for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ole, you’ll need a few simple ingredients. These items are not only easy to find but also come together to create a comforting dish that everyone will enjoy. Here’s what you’ll need: 2 pounds ground beef: This is the star of the dish, providing rich flavor and protein. 1 medium onion, diced: Onions add sweetness and depth to the casserole. 3 cloves garlic, minced: Garlic brings a wonderful aroma and taste. 4 cups frozen hash brown potatoes: These make the casserole hearty and filling. 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ese: Cheese adds creaminess and a delicious cheesy flavor. 1 can (10.5 ounces) cream of mushroom soup: This provides a creamy base and enhances the overall taste. 1 cup milk: Milk helps to create a smooth texture in the casserole. 1 teaspoon salt: Salt enhances all the flavors in the dish. 1/2 teaspoon black pepper: Pepper adds a bit of heat and flavor. 1 teaspoon paprika: Paprika gives a subtle smokiness and color. 1/2 teaspoon dried thyme: Thyme adds an earthy flavor that complements the beef. 1/2 cup sour cream: Sour cream adds creaminess and a slight tang. 1/4 cup chopped green onions (for garnish): Green onions add a fresh touch and color to the dish. Now that you have your ingredients ready, let’s move on to the step-by-step preparation! Step-by-Step Preparation of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ole. This step-by-step guide will help you create a delicious meal that is sure to impress. Let’s get started! Step 1: Preparing the Ground Beef 2 pounds of ground beef. Use a spatula to break the meat apart as it cooks. Stir occasionally until the beef is browned and fully cooked, which should take about 7-10 minutes. After cooking, carefully drain any excess fat from the skillet. This step is important to keep your casserole from becoming greasy. Step 2: Sautéing the Vegetables diced onion and minced garlic to the skillet with the cooked beef. Sauté these ingredients together for about 3-4 minutes. You want the onion to become translucent and fragrant. This will add a wonderful flavor to your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ole. Stir occasionally to ensure even cooking. Step 3: Layering the Ingredients cream of mushroom soup, milk, salt, black pepper, paprika, dried thyme, and sour cream. Mix these ingredients well until they are smooth and creamy. Then, add the sautéed beef mixture and the frozen hash browns to the bowl. Stir everything together until well combined. shredded cheddar cheese generously on top. This will create a deliciously cheesy crust as it bakes. Step 4: Baking the Casserole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) if you haven’t done so already. Cover the baking dish with aluminum foil and place it in the oven. Bake for 30 minutes. After that, carefully remove the foil and bake for an additional 15-20 minutes. You’ll know it’s ready when the cheese is bubbly and golden brown. Once done, let the casserole cool for a few minutes before serving. This will help the flavors meld together beautifully. Alternative Ingredients to Consider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ole is its flexibility. Here are some alternative ingredients you might consider: Ground Turkey or Chicken: For a lighter option, swap out the ground beef for ground turkey or chicken. This will reduce the fat content while still providing a hearty meal. Vegetables: Add some color and nutrition by including vegetables like bell peppers, spinach, or mushrooms. Sauté them with the onions and garlic for added flavor. Different Cheeses: While cheddar cheese is a classic choice, feel free to experiment with other cheeses like Monterey Jack, mozzarella, or even pepper jack for a spicy kick. Spices and Herbs: Customize the flavor profile by adding spices like cumin, chili powder, or Italian seasoning. Fresh herbs like parsley or basil can also brighten up the dish. Gluten-Free Options: If you need a gluten-free version, ensure that your cream of mushroom soup is gluten-free or make your own. You can also use gluten-free hash browns. Different Cooking Methods In addition to ingredient variations, you can also try different cooking methods to prepare your casserole. Here are a few ideas: Slow Cooker: For a hands-off approach, consider using a slow cooker. Simply layer the ingredients in the slow cooker and cook on low for 6-8 hours or on high for 3-4 hours. This method allows the flavors to meld beautifully. Instant Pot: If you’re short on time, the Instant Pot can be a great option. Use the sauté function to cook the beef and vegetables, then add the remaining ingredients. Seal the lid and cook on high pressure for about 10 minutes, followed by a quick release. Skillet Version: For a quicker meal, you can make a skillet version. Cook the beef and vegetables in a large skillet, then stir in the hash browns and cheese. Cover and cook on low heat until the cheese melts and everything is heated through.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ole in new and exciting ways, making it a versatile dish for any occasion. FAQs about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ole Can I make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ole ahead of time?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ole is perfect for making ahead of time. You can prepare the entire dish, cover it tightly, and store it in the refrigerator for up to 24 hours before baking. This is a great option for busy weeknights or when you have guests coming over. Just remember to add a few extra minutes to the baking time if you’re cooking it straight from the fridge. What can I substitute for ground beef in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ole?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ole. You can also use plant-based meat substitutes for a vegetarian option. Additionally, shredded cooked chicken or even crumbled sausage can add a different flavor profile to the dish. Feel free to experiment with what you have on hand! How do I store leftovers of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ole?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ole to cool completely before transferring it to an airtight container. You can keep it in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days. When you’re ready to enjoy it again, simply reheat individual portions in the microwave or warm it in the oven until heated through. This makes for a quick and satisfying meal! Can I freeze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ole? Cheesy Hamburger Potato Casserole! To do this, prepare the casserole as directed but do not bake it. Instead, cover it tightly with plastic wrap and then aluminum foil to prevent freezer burn. It can be stored in the freezer for up to 2-3 months. When you’re ready to bake it, thaw it in the refrigerator overnight and then bake as usual. This way, you’ll have a delicious meal ready to go whenever you need it!
